What is Agiorgitiko?
A red varietal in Greece's Peloponnese region. Translates to "St George" and is the most known for **Namea PDO**
32
What is Asproudes?
A generic term for indigenous white grape.
33
What is a Stephani?
A basket trellising system used in Greece to protect the grapes from wind. Popular on Santorini.
34
What is Attiki?
A PGI District for Retsina in central Greece where the bulk of production of Retsina is centered.

What is Liatiko?
An indigenous red varietal to Crete where it makes both still and sweet wines. Best known for the PDO's Daphnes & Sitia where it makes dry, VDL, VDN & Sun Dried (Vin Liastos)
41
What is Limnio?
A red grape that likely originated on the island of Lemnos where it is vilified on its own. The rest is grown in northern Greece. In the Slopes of Meliton PDO it accounts for 70% of the blend. It's also grown in the famous Mount Athos vineyard.
42
What is Mandilaria?
A red grape grown in the Aegean Sea. The only PDO to feature the grape is Rhodes PDO. On Crete it is usually blended with Kotsifali or Liatiko. On Paros it is blended with Monemvasia and on Santorini, where it is the most widely planted red grape, it is blended with Mavrotragano.

What is Nykteri?
A style produced under **Santorini PDO**. Made with over-ripe grapes that are harvest at night and pressed within a day. Aged in barrel for min. 3m to 10m. Sometimes a flor develops.
